WARNING

Engine oil can ignite if it comes into contact with hot engine components. It can cause fires, burns and other serious injuries.

NOTICE

The engine oil level must never be above area  . Otherwise oil can be drawn in through the crankcase breather and escape into the atmosphere via the exhaust system.
